Next Phase Construction INC, A General Engineering Contractor in Walnut Creek, CA
Next Phase Construction INC operating as a corporation holds an active California contractor license (CSLB #1001752), valid through Mar 31, 2027. First issued in 2015,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 11 years. It carries 2 CSLB classifications: A General Engineering Contractor and B General Building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with Travelers Casualty and Surety Company of America and active workers' compensation coverage from Insurance Company of the West. The business is based in Walnut Creek, in Contra Costa County, California.
